JAVA一个接口多个实现逐个调用

经测试确认,当一个接口有多个实现时,调用时只会执行一个

有时候需要多个实现调用,方法示例如下:

public interface TransCallbackInterface {
    
    public void callback(String taskId, int code, String fixed);
    
}
@Component
public class TransCallbackDy implements  InitializingBean,TransCallbackInterface{

    @Override
    public void callback(String taskId, int code, String fixed) {
        System.out.println("TransCallback");
    }

@Override
public void afterPropertiesSet() throws Exception {
// TODO Auto-generated method stub
System.out.println("callback registerCallbackProcessor .");

 
 
FileTransferShedule.registerCallbackProcessor(this);
 
 

}

}
@Component
public class TransCallbackDy implements  InitializingBean, TransCallbackInterface{

    @Override
    public void callback(String taskId, int code, String fixedInfo) {
        System.out.println("TransCallback");
    }

@Override
public void afterPropertiesSet() throws Exception {
// TODO Auto-generated method stub
System.out.println("callback registerCallbackProcessor .");

FileTransferShedule.registerCallbackProcessor(this);

}


}

调用方式:

@Component
public class FileTransferShedule implements InitializingBean, DisposableBean {

@Override
    public void afterPropertiesSet() throws Exception {
        
    }

@Override
    public void destroy() throws Exception {
        logger.debug("service closed");

    }


    private static List<TransCallbackInterface> processors = new ArrayList<TransCallbackInterface>();
    
    public static void registerCallbackProcessor(
            TransCallbackInterface processor) {
        synchronized (processors) {
            processors.add(processor);
        }
    }

    public static void unregisterCallbackProcessor(
            TransCallbackInterface processor) {
        synchronized (processors) {
            processors.remove(processor);
        }
    }

public void callback(HttpServletRequest request)  {
    
        logger.debug("回调接口测试");
        try {
            Throwable t = null;
            synchronized (processors) {
                for (TestCallbackInterface processor : processors) {
                    try {
                        processor.callback();
                    } catch (Throwable e) {
                        t = e;
                    }
                }
            }
            if (t != null) {
                throw new IOException(t);
            }
            System.out.println("test");

        } catch (Exception e) {
            e.printStackTrace();
        }
    }
}
